see here is the explanation...it is called the mother's LUNAR age:

"To use the Chinese prediction chart accurately you just need to know the mother's age at conception and the month of your baby's conception. These dates need to come from the Chinese Lunar Calendar and not the Gregorian calendar used in most of the rest of the world.

So, how do you figure out these dates on the Chinese Lunar Calendar to use it effectively as one of your baby gender predictors? Well to start with, the mother-to-be's age will start not at her birth date (as in the west) but at the date of her own conception. So you add 9 months to her age to begin with."

My MD sister gave me those litmus tests 2 years ago. She actually gave them to me to test the pH of the vaginal discharge once a week towards end of pregnancy to detect a potential infection (it should be acidic, basic indicates infection). Oh and I used them to test the pH of the fluid that leaked when my water had broken to ensure it's amniotic fluid (it is super basic, and yese, it was my waters!), cause the obgyn insisted I must leak pee A reason not to see an ob ever again!

Urine sticks have a pH test strip area as well and I've seen them online in the US. She got me those as well since I get sneaky UTIs that don't show symptoms til it's full blown, so I test every other week or so.
